<p><a href="http://www.mudvillegazette.com/032881.html">Mudville Gazette caught this</a> (<a href="http://minx.cc/?blog=86&amp;post=294564">via Ace</a> and a hat tip to RVO reader Laura) &#8230; but watch the video below and judge for yourself. On American Morning Private Joseph Foster relates how when Major Hasan began shooting he shouted &#8220;Allahu Akbar&#8221;, which, has become a rally cry for Islamic Jihad Terrorists. But &#8230; in their on-line print story, this is how CNN is reporting the incident.</p>
<blockquote><p>&#8220;I was sitting in about the second row back when the assailant stood up and yelled &#8216;Allahu akbar&#8217; in Arabic and he opened fire,&#8221; Foster said Monday on CNN&#8217;s &#8220;American Morning.&#8221;</p>
<p>Foster, 21, said he wasn&#8217;t clear about whether the gunman said those exact words, noting that &#8220;with that much adrenaline, you tend to forget things.&#8221;</p></blockquote>
<p>Well no &#8230; that&#8217;s not how the Private saw it and Mudville catches it here. The first quote is correct &#8230; but the second comes two minutes later. Mudville picks up the story.</p>

<blockquote><p>Here is what we know about Hasan so far:</p>
<ul>
<li>Hasan attended the Dar al Hijrah mosque in Great Falls, Va., in 2001 at the same time as two of the 9/11 hijackers.</li>
<li>Hasan openly praised Anwar al Awlaki, who preached at the Dar al Hijrah in 2001.</li>
<li>Hasan had direct email communication with Awlaki.</li>
<li>Hasan openly opposed the US wars in Iraq and Afghanistan.</li>
<li>Hasan told coworkers that US troops are legitimate targets both at home and overseas.</li>
<li>Hasan praised the murder of two US soldiers who were killed outside a recruitment center in Little Rock, Ark., and said more such attacks should occur.</li>
<li>On a web posting, Hasan said suicide bombings are justified and compared suicide bombers to US soldiers diving on a grenade to save their buddies.</li>
<li>Hasan casually espoused his radical religious views to colleagues in the course of his work as a medical professional.</li>
<li>Hasan was disciplined for proselytizing his radical religious views.</li>
<li>Hasan gave away his Koran and other worldly good the morning before he carried out the attack.</li>
<li>Hasan shouted &#8220;Allahu Akbar&#8221; before murdering troops at Fort Hood.</li>
<li>Hasan conducted his attack at a center where US soldiers were processing to prepare for deployment to Iraq.</li>
</ul>
